Some restaurants source vastly higher quality meat than you would guess, from specialist independent suppliers, and can probably identify its last meal and parental lineage if you ask nicely. Most will be somewhere in the middle; bought in bulk but of a reasonable quality. It doesn't necessarily matter if their meat comes from the same place as their bleach. Sometimes it will be much fresher than the refrigerated/frozen stuff you buy, sometimes it will be butchered in-house from a whole animal and properly matured for much longer than you would buy commercially. Many will mention their food sourcing on the menu or other marketing. But there are always some unscrupulous restaurants with kitchen staff or owners who don't care, who store meat badly and will serve anything they can conceal or disguise in a recipe. Those Kitchen Nightmare programmes are exaggerated, but it does happen. The only reliable thing you can say is that most restaurant meat is usually cooked with more skill, on better equipment at higher temperatures, seasoned properly, and rested before serving. But some people are excellent home cooks too. Remember that a restaurant price mark-up is generally about 400% on food (much higher on beverages).
